Common Jaguar XE HSE & R‑Dynamic HSE Engine Problems
These are the most frequent Jaguar XE HSE & R‑Dynamic HSE engine issues we diagnose and repair in our workshop. Our solutions address the root cause, not just the symptoms.
| Symptom | Likely Cause | Our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Rough idle after short trips | P250/P300 turbo actuator failure (LR072310) | Genuine updated actuator + ECU recalibration |
| Coolant warning light | D200/D300 EGR cooler leak (LR012345) | Remanufactured EGR cooler + full system flush |
| Timing chain rattle at cold start | P250 timing chain tensioner wear | Updated tensioner kit LR096682 + precision alignment |
| MHEV system warning light | P400 mild hybrid system fault | Complete MHEV diagnostics + component replacement |

Yes - turbo actuator failure (part LR072310) is the #1 issue we see in P250/P300 models, especially in urban-driven vehicles. This typically manifests as rough idle after short trips. We replace all actuators with updated OEM parts and perform ECU recalibration per JLR service bulletin SWE-22-05, which has reduced recurrence to less than 2% in the 120+ units we've addressed.
